Photo credit:

Vad är Headless CMS? Vad är Decoupled CMS?

Vi på 24HR har jobbat Headless utan att veta om det i några år nu. Det är inte fullt så läskigt som det låter...

Vad det innebär? Som namnet antyder, i varje fall ett av dem: Decoupled CMS , så handlar det om att koppla loss CMSet från front-end renderingen. Premisserna för hur användarupplevelsen blir skall med andra ord inte styras av vilket CMS du har valt. Vi har använt termen Content as Data för att det helt enkelt inte fanns någon annan term.

Risken med att börja prata Headless eller Decoupled CMS är att det låter som att det måste till en särskild sorts CMS för det. Så är absolut inte fallet. Alla CMS går att göra Headless men självklart finns det en del som är bättre lämpade eller erbjuder Headless out of the box.

Vi har till exempel byggt och lanserat Skånemejerier som Headless / Decoupled lösning fast med WordPress som CMS. Ett annat exempel är Knapp Moving där deras produktsidor blev så blixtrande snabba tack vare att vi som utvecklare kunde ta full kontroll över renderingen. Ett tredje exempel är vår egen sida som du just nu sitter och läser.

Så, om du tycker att Headless CMS låter spännande, läs igenom vår gamla bloggpost om Content as Data. Det är nämligen exakt samma sak.

Sammanfattningsvis vill jag bara snabbt lista några fördelar:

  • Full kontroll över renderingen ger snabbare sidor
  • Frikoppling mellan innehåll och struktur gör det enklare att visa upp saker på olika sätt på olika delar av en webbplats
  • Frikopplingen gör det även lättare att visa innehåll på olika sätt i olika kanaler
  • Det blir även mycket lättare att hämta in extern data och publicera på webbplatsen

Sen är, som bekant, CMSkoppling bara en liten del i helheten. Riktigt kul blir det först när man börjar prata Headless Web vilket visade sig vara det utryck jag borde använt i en tidigare bloggpost.